Levels are the three different-sized tables designed by Dan Yeffet and Lucie Koldova. The Levels come in three different sizes and they can be interlinked due to their concave sides. The table bodies are made of oak while the round tabletops of dark satin glass.

The tables can be used separately or in a group. Each of them creates a tier for storing or displaying different objects. The number of tiers or levels, as the name suggests, can differ depending on the situation or personal preferences.

The tables look interesting and create a nice dynamic in the room. Instead of one simple table there are three different levels of surfaces each of which can be used for different purposes. What do you think about Levels?
